Essential Ingredients
Here’s what you’ll need to make this delicious dish:
- All-Purpose Flour: A staple that provides structure; make sure it’s fresh for optimal results.
- Baking Powder: This will help your muffins rise beautifully; check the expiration date for best performance.
- Sugar: Granulated sugar adds sweetness; feel free to adjust based on your taste preferences.
- Cinnamon: Ground cinnamon is a must-have for that classic flavor; use high-quality cinnamon for the best results.
- Salt: Just a pinch enhances all the flavors in this recipe; don’t skip it!
- Whole Milk: Adds moisture and richness; you can substitute with plant-based milk if desired.
- Eggs: Use large eggs for binding and richness; they also help create a fluffy texture.
- Butter: Melted butter makes these muffins decadent; unsalted is preferred for better control over flavor.
- Vanilla Extract: For that lovely aromatic touch; pure vanilla extract elevates the flavor profile significantly.
- Powdered Sugar: Perfect for frosting; it gives a lovely sweetness without being too overpowering.
- Cream Cheese (optional): Whipped into your icing, it adds a delightful tang that pairs well with cinnamon.

Let’s Make it Together
Preheat the Oven and Prepare Muffin Tins: Preheat your oven to 375°F (190°C). Grease or line muffin tins with paper liners so nothing sticks to ruin your muffin party.
Mix Dry Ingredients: In a large mixing bowl, combine all-purpose flour, baking powder, sugar, cinnamon, and salt. Whisk until well blended. This is where the magic begins!
Combine Wet Ingredients: In another bowl, whisk together milk, eggs, melted butter, and vanilla extract until smooth. The rich aroma will have you dreaming of those sweet muffins already.
Create the Batter: Pour the wet ingredients into the dry mixture. Stir gently until just combined—overmixing can lead to tough muffins! You want a fluffy texture that melts in your mouth.
Add Cinnamon Swirl Filling: In a small bowl, mix brown sugar and additional cinnamon. Spoon half of the muffin batter into prepared tins. Sprinkle with cinnamon-sugar mixture before adding remaining batter on top—this creates heavenly swirls.
Bake Until Golden Brown: Place in preheated oven for about 18-20 minutes or until a toothpick inserted comes out clean. Your kitchen will smell like heaven as they bake!
Add Icing: While muffins cool slightly, whip together powdered sugar and cream cheese (if using) with some milk until creamy. Drizzle over warm muffins for an irresistible finish.

Storing & Reheating
Store muffins in an airtight container at room temperature for up to three days or in the freezer for up to three months. Reheat in the microwave for about 15 seconds.
Chef's Helpful Tips
- Use room temperature ingredients to ensure even mixing and fluffy muffins
- Avoid overmixing the batter; it should remain slightly lumpy for the best texture
- When swirling in cinnamon sugar, use a light hand to prevent clumping

Cinnamon Roll Muffins
- Total Time: 35 minutes
- Yield: Approximately 12 muffins 1x
Description
Cinnamon Roll Muffins are a delightful blend of fluffy muffins and sweet cinnamon swirls, topped with creamy icing. These irresistible treats are perfect for breakfast or brunch and evoke cozy memories of baking with loved ones. With their warm aroma and soft texture, they’re guaranteed to bring smiles to your family and friends.
Ingredients
- 2 cups all-purpose flour
- 1 tbsp baking powder
- 3/4 cup granulated sugar
- 1 tbsp ground cinnamon
- 1/2 tsp salt
- 1 cup whole milk
- 2 large eggs
- 1/2 cup unsalted butter (melted)
- 1 tsp vanilla extract
- 1 cup powdered sugar (for icing)
- 4 oz cream cheese (for icing, optional)
Instructions
- Preheat your oven to 375°F (190°C). Grease or line muffin tins.
- In a large bowl, whisk together flour, baking powder, sugar, cinnamon, and salt.
- In another bowl, mix milk, eggs, melted butter, and vanilla until smooth.
- Combine wet ingredients with dry ingredients gently; avoid overmixing.
- Spoon half the batter into muffin tins, sprinkle with a cinnamon-sugar mixture, then add remaining batter.
- Bake for 18-20 minutes until golden brown; let cool slightly.
- Whip together powdered sugar and cream cheese (if using) with milk for icing; drizzle over warm muffins.
